The "π" (pi) is a mathematical constant representing the ratio of a circle's circumference to its diameter. Multiplying the radius squared by π and then dividing by 3 gives the volume of the cone. To calculate the volume of a cone, you need to know the radius of the base and the height of the cone. Plug these values into the formula V = (1/3)πr²h to get the volume.

The formula for the volume of a cone is based on the concept of three-dimensional geometry. A cone is a solid shape with a circular base and a pointed top that converges to a single point. The formula for the volume of a cone is:
